Mr. Sparkles (accompanied by two [[Alien Bunny|Alien Bunnies]]) first appears on a television program which catches [[5-Volt]]'s attention. He advertises a set of frying pans, but advises customers not to buy them until they get into shape, as the pans are allegedly heavy. Out of boredom, 5-Volt decides to partake in the bodybuilding exercise herself, helping her retrieve [[9-Volt]]'s dropped [[Nintendo 3DS]] later on. | |||
Mr. Sparkles appears as a deception in the [[Gamer|Sneaky Gamer]] mode of the game, lifting 9-Volt's television rack in place of 5-Volt to reveal himself, and may also appear on TV when it is on. | |||
